UPDATE: Driver Flees From Scene After Running Light, Ramming Car Onto Median

Elizabeth

Police have issued a male driver two tickets after he returned to the scene of a crash that left a second vehicle stuck on a concrete median.

According to police, sometime around 6:30 p.m., emergency responders rushed to the intersection of Westfield and Elmora avenues shortly after 6: 30 p.m., where they found a vehicle on its side, stuck on the concrete median.

The entrapped female driver was removed from the vehicle by the Elizabeth Fire Department. EMS treated the victim at the scene but she refused further medical attention.

As officers on the scene investigated, a male approached the officers and stated he was the one who struck the woman.

The driver reportedly ran the red light and struck the right side of the woman’s vehicle causing it to become lodged on top of the median.

Police issued the driver two tickets, one for leaving scene of an accident and failure to report an accident.

The Department of Transportation also responded to the scene after a traffic light pole was knocked down during the crash.
